It’s Thanksgiving Day, 2024, and you’re hosting.
As you juggle recipes and oven timing, guests arrive. You greet them briefly before retreating to the kitchen. But soon, they follow—offering to help, chatting, lingering in the limited space. You need focus, not company.

This is it, you tell yourself. The last Thanksgiving in this kitchen. You’ve meant to remodel since moving in, but life kept getting in the way. Not this time. January will mark the start of your dream kitchen journey—plenty of time before next Thanksgiving.

Fast forward: The new year begins, work is busy, and family commitments pile up. By February, you’re still researching contractors. March arrives, and you haven’t made a decision. There’s still time—eight months should be enough, right?

Wrong. You’re late for Thanksgiving.

In Designed Happy, The Book, I discuss reverse timelines to plan projects efficiently. Here’s how it applies to your kitchen remodel:

Today is March 1, 2025. If you haven’t signed a proposal, you’re already behind. Adjusting the timeline is possible, but it requires experienced professionals to navigate compromises without added stress.
